The Lucky 5 is a hard-swinging jazz band that blends swing, Parisian and gypsy jazz to create a unique, foot-stomping blend of music that appeals to a wide range of music lovers. The Lucky 5 performs both original compositions as well as putting a new spin on old jazz standards.

The band is comprised of highly seasoned touring musicians, having been part of The Hunger Mountain Boys, Lauren Ambrose & The Leisure Class, and traveled, performed and recorded with artists such as Neko Case, Iris Dement, Bobby Previte, Del McCoury, Jim Lauderdale, to name a few.
